78XM+GPJ - Al Wuheida Rd (109th Rd) - Deira - Dubai - United Arab Emirates
Al Wuheida Rd (109Th Rd) Parking is a Parking lot located at 78XM+GPJ - Al Wuheida Rd (109th Rd) - Deira - Dubai - United Arab Emirates. It has received 0 reviews with an average rating of 0 stars.
The address of Al Wuheida Rd (109Th Rd) Parking: 78XM+GPJ - Al Wuheida Rd (109th Rd) - Deira - Dubai - United Arab Emirates
Al Wuheida Rd (109Th Rd) Parking has 0 stars from 0 reviews
Parking lot
603 reviews
2 10A St - Jumeirah - Jumeirah 1 - Dubai - United Arab Emirates
395 reviews
Dubai Hills Mall, Dubai Hills Estate - Dubai - United Arab Emirates
107 reviews
Dubai Kite Beach, Jumeira 3 Park 2 - Umm Suqeim - Jumeirah 3 - Dubai - United Arab Emirates